SLEEVE, COMPARTMENT PENETRATION STRUCTURE, AND REFRACTORY FILLING STRUCTURE
PROBLEM TO BE SOLVED: To provide a sleeve, at a low cost, which is capable of reliably closing a compartment through hole when a fire occurs while preventing leakage of sounds, water or smoke through the compartment through hole without giving a user any psychological anxiety.SOLUTION: Disclosed sleeve 1 is used for forming a compartment through hole 11 in a floor or wall of an architectural structure. The sleeve 1 includes: a first cylindrical body 2; a second cylindrical body 3 having heat expandability; a third cylindrical body 4; and a non-expandable material 5. The sleeve 1 has a hollow part 10 which is constituted of an inner part 7 of the first cylindrical body 2, an inner part 8 of the second cylindrical body 3 and an inner part 9 of the third cylindrical body 4 which are continuously connected to each other, in which one end part of the second cylindrical body 3 is inserted into an expanded diameter part 15 of the first cylindrical body 2, and the other end part of the second cylindrical body 3 inserted into an expanded diameter part 15 of the third cylindrical body 4. The hollow part 10 functions as the compartment through hole 11, and the non-expandable material 5 is disposed on the hollow part 10.SELECTED DRAWING: Figure 2
